Oracle AZ A Great Day Trip
Last Saturday afternoon we decided to take a short half day trip up Route 77 (Oracle Road) to Oracle. Barbara and World Traveler have gone up there a couple of times in the winter to build snowmen and throw some snowballs. I was up there once a long time ago for a very brief drive through the community.
This time it was grab the cameras and go see what we could find to shoot. We found a lot to shoot and a great place to take a day trip. There are parks, and restaurants. The Oracle Inn Steakhouse with the “Time Out” area for naughty cowboys and the Oracle State Park on the out skits of town.
There is plenty of old rusty crap mining equipment sitting around town for those that want something to focus their camera on. Driving around the various streets in and around town was a blast. The air is clean and cool. There is grass growing in yards and Iris, real iris planted in the ground and not in pots. I saw a lilac bush. Haven’t seen one of those since I moved to Arizona.
There are gardens all around town and flowers growing everywhere.
The Historic Union Church built in 1901 is on the main street and there is a little park/picnic area by the church.

This morning we were talking about how much Oracle reminds us of the mid-west. There are Iris, grass, trees, gardens and “real dirt”. You can plant a garden in Oracle.
This summer we are looking forward to getting away from the Tucson heat with quick trips to Oracle. From where we live it is about a 30 minute drive. But right now the wildflowers are great and the Iris are in bloom everywhere in Oracle. The Oracle Inn has a great menu and very pleasant atmosphere and everything on the menu is under $25 with lunch specials for under $10. Pick up one of their take out menus and learn how the town was named after a ship built in Bath, Maine.
